Hawaii’s coral reefs are among the most diverse and vibrant ecosystems on the planet. They support countless species of marine life and provide essential benefits to local communities and visitors alike. Yet, the rise of boat tourism in these waters is causing serious harm to these fragile environments. From pollution caused by boat motors to the careless disposal of waste, the impact is growing and often overlooked. This post explores the various threats boat tourism poses to Hawaii’s coral reefs and marine life, with a focus on pollution from engines, cleaning solvents, and waste disposal, including the effects of sunscreen chemicals.

How Boat Motors Pollute Coral Reef Ecosystems
Boat motors are a major source of pollution in Hawaii’s marine environments. Most recreational and tour boats use gasoline or diesel engines that release harmful substances directly into the water. These pollutants include:
Oil and fuel residues that leak or spill during operation or refueling
Exhaust emissions containing nitrogen oxides and hydrocarbons
Heavy metals such as copper and zinc from engine parts and antifouling paints
These contaminants reduce water quality and poison marine organisms. Coral reefs are especially vulnerable because they rely on clear, clean water to thrive. Pollutants can cause coral bleaching, reduce growth rates, and increase susceptibility to disease. Fish and other reef inhabitants may suffer from toxic exposure, leading to population declines.
For example, studies around Maui have shown elevated levels of hydrocarbons near popular boat anchoring sites, correlating with coral stress and damage. The cumulative effect of many boats operating daily can create pollution hotspots that degrade entire reef systems.
The Impact of Cleaning Solvents Used on Boats
Maintaining boats requires regular cleaning to remove algae, barnacles, and other marine growth. Many boat owners use chemical cleaning agents and solvents that contain harsh substances such as:
Phosphates
Ammonia
Chlorine compounds
Surfactants and detergents
When these chemicals wash off into the ocean, they disrupt the delicate balance of reef ecosystems. They can kill beneficial microorganisms, reduce oxygen levels in the water, and harm coral polyps directly. Some solvents also interfere with coral reproduction and larval development.
In Hawaii, some tour operators have switched to eco-friendly cleaning products, but many still rely on traditional chemicals. Without strict regulations and enforcement, cleaning solvents remain a significant source of reef pollution.
Waste Disposal from Marine Heads and Its Consequences
Waste disposal from marine heads (toilets on boats) is another hidden threat. Some boats are equipped with holding tanks, but others discharge untreated sewage directly into the ocean. This practice introduces:
Pathogens and bacteria harmful to marine life and humans
Excess nutrients like nitrogen and phosphorus that cause algal blooms
Organic matter that depletes oxygen in the water
These effects can lead to dead zones where coral and fish cannot survive. The presence of human waste also increases the risk of disease outbreaks among marine animals and beachgoers.
Hawaii has regulations prohibiting sewage discharge near shorelines, but enforcement is challenging. Many small tour boats and private vessels still dispose of waste improperly, contributing to reef degradation.
Sunscreen Chemicals and Their Role in Coral Decline
Tourists visiting Hawaii often use sunscreens containing chemicals such as oxybenzone and octinoxate. These substances wash off swimmers and snorkelers and accumulate in reef waters. Research has shown that these chemicals:
Cause coral bleaching by damaging coral DNA
Interfere with coral growth and reproduction
Increase coral vulnerability to disease
Hawaii passed a law banning sunscreens with these harmful ingredients starting in 2021, aiming to protect its reefs. However, boat tours that take visitors snorkeling or diving still contribute to chemical pollution if they do not educate guests or provide reef-safe sunscreen options.
Practical Steps to Reduce Boat Tourism’s Impact
Addressing the damage caused by boat tourism requires cooperation from operators, tourists, and regulators. Some effective measures include:
Using cleaner engine technologies such as electric or low-emission motors
Switching to biodegradable and reef-safe cleaning products
Installing and properly maintaining holding tanks for sewage
Educating tourists about reef-safe sunscreens and responsible behavior
Designating no-anchor zones and providing mooring buoys to protect reefs
Increasing monitoring and enforcement of pollution regulations
Several companies in Hawaii have started adopting these practices, showing that sustainable boat tourism is possible without sacrificing visitor experience.
Why Protecting Hawaii’s Coral Reefs Matters
Coral reefs provide critical habitat for fish and marine species that support local fisheries and tourism. They also protect shorelines from erosion and storm damage. The economic value of Hawaii’s reefs is estimated at billions of dollars annually.
If boat tourism continues to harm these ecosystems, the consequences will ripple through the environment and economy. Loss of coral reefs means fewer fish, less tourism revenue, and increased vulnerability to natural disasters.
Protecting reefs requires awareness and action from everyone who enjoys Hawaii’s waters. By understanding the hidden dangers of boat tourism, visitors and operators can make choices that preserve these natural treasures for future generations.
